Bagged out plus some

 The alarm went off at 5 . Sandy said you want another hours sleep. So next alarm went off at 6 . A quick coffee and boat loaded we hit the water just after 7.  The seas were reasonable and with the clouds off in the distance we headed out to a spot we found last week. We arrived at a location andvset the drift to check things out. Deciding to anchor up instead of just drifting. 

First line down Sandy brings up a nice kg. Then the wrasse and skippy moved in . While there the clouds came over and heaps of rain but the seas were flat as with hardly a breath of wind. After a while we had a visitor that stayed around for about 1/2  hour just cruising around checking things out. Estimated his size around the 4 mtr mark. He came within about 2 mtrs from the boat and  as always the camera wasnt handy. 

 Gave up on the anchor after our visitor and set our drifts. With very little wind all day it made it a pleasant day out and managed to bag out plus a few others to finish the day. A couple of undersize fish were returned to fight another day . The trip back was a breeze vruisong in on 25 knots. 

Couldnt have asked for a nicer day on the water
